tpm/st33zp24/spi: Drop two useless checks in ACPI probe path

When st33zp24_spi_acpi_request_resources() gets called we
already know that the entries in ->acpi_match_table have matched ACPI ID
of the device.
In addition spi_device pointer cannot be NULL in any case (otherwise I2C
core would not call ->probe() for the driver in the first place).

Drop the two useless checks from the driver.
